**Bold Colors**
This season, it’s all about embracing rich, vibrant colors that brighten up even the dreariest of winter days. Say goodbye to muted tones and hello to bold jewel hues like emerald green, deep purples, and ruby reds. These colors are perfect for making a statement, whether you're wearing them head-to-toe or as accent pieces.
**How to Wear It:** Pair a bold-colored oversized coat with neutral basics to let your outerwear steal the spotlight. Don’t be afraid to mix and match these vibrant shades for a color-blocked look that’s sure to turn heads.
**Layering Like a Pro**
Layering is a fall and winter staple, but this season it’s all about mastering the art of layering in unexpected ways. Think oversized blazers over chunky knits, or longline coats layered with turtlenecks and tailored trousers. The key is to play with proportions and textures to create a look that’s both stylish and functional.
**Pro Tip:** Start with a base of slim-fitting layers, like a turtleneck and tailored trousers, and build up with oversized pieces for added warmth and style. Mixing different textures, like a wool coat over a silk blouse, can add depth to your outfit.
**Faux Fur Fantasy**
Faux fur is making a major comeback this season, adding a touch of luxury to any outfit. From full-length coats to trim on hats and boots, faux fur is the perfect way to stay warm while looking chic. Plus, with more designers opting for high-quality, ethical faux fur, you can indulge in this trend guilt-free.
**How to Style:** A faux fur coat in a bold color is a statement piece in itself. Pair it with simple jeans and ankle boots for a casual yet elevated look, or drape it over an evening dress for a glamorous winter night out.
**Statement Accessories**
Accessories are taking center stage this season, with oversized scarves, chunky boots, and bold handbags leading the charge. These pieces are not just functional—they’re designed to be the focal point of your outfit. Whether it’s a scarf in a bright, contrasting color or a pair of embellished combat boots, the right accessories can completely transform your look.
**Style Tip:** When accessorizing with statement pieces, keep the rest of your outfit simple to avoid looking too busy. For example, pair a large, patterned scarf with a monochrome outfit to let the accessory shine.
**Luxe Fabrics**
Velvet, silk, and satin are dominating the fabric scene this season, bringing a touch of luxury to everyday wear. These fabrics not only look and feel amazing, but they also add a sense of opulence to even the most basic outfits. Velvet blazers, silk blouses, and satin skirts are must-haves for adding a bit of glamour to your winter wardrobe.
**How to Wear:** A velvet blazer can be dressed up or down—wear it with jeans for a casual look, or pair it with matching trousers for a chic, coordinated outfit. For a more subtle take on the trend, incorporate these fabrics through accessories like velvet handbags or satin scarves.
**Tailored Outerwear**
Tailoring is key this season, especially when it comes to outerwear. Structured coats and blazers with sharp lines and defined waists are making a strong comeback. These pieces are not only practical for staying warm, but they also add a polished, sophisticated touch to any outfit.
**Style Inspiration:** A tailored wool coat in a bold color can instantly elevate your look. Cinch it at the waist with a belt to accentuate your figure, or opt for a double-breasted style for a classic, timeless appeal.
**Mixing Prints**
Mixing prints might seem daunting, but it’s one of the most exciting trends this season. Designers are encouraging fashionistas to break the rules and pair unexpected patterns together, like plaid with florals or stripes with animal prints. The key is to find a common color palette or motif that ties the look together.
**How to Master the Look:** Start with two prints in the same color family, like a plaid skirt with a striped top in complementary shades. For a more daring approach, mix a small, subtle print with a larger, bolder one. The result is a unique, fashion-forward outfit that’s sure to stand out.
**The Return of the Maxi Skirt**
The maxi skirt is back, and it’s more versatile than ever. This season, maxi skirts are being styled in both casual and formal ways, making them a wardrobe staple. From flowing bohemian styles to sleek, tailored versions, the maxi skirt is perfect for layering and transitioning between seasons.
**How to Style:** For a casual look, pair a maxi skirt with a chunky sweater and ankle boots. To dress it up, opt for a silk or satin version and wear it with a fitted top and heeled boots. The maxi skirt’s versatility makes it a must-have for Fall/Winter 2024.
